Your Role and Responsibilities
As a Senior Consultant, you will contribute to all phases of the consulting lifecycle, playing a customer‑facing role in requirement analysis, business process documentation, and solution design.
You will support peers in developing, configuring, and deploying the solution, ensuring project processes and deliverables are met.
Additionally, you will contribute to proposal development and help build our Oracle Cloud capabilities.
As an experienced consultant, you are a self‑starter with strong functional skills in Oracle HCM/Payroll Cloud, proven hands‑on experience across industries, the ability to work under pressure, and effective communication with customer stakeholders.
You will join a premier consulting firm working on the cutting edge of Cloud implementations.
- Preferred Education
- Bachelor’s Degree
- Required Technical and Professional Expertise
- Up to 10 years of functional experience delivering Oracle Payroll Cloud applications.
- Multiple full Oracle Cloud implementation cycles.
- Experience in solution design, requirements analysis, functional design, configuration documentation, troubleshooting, and integration architecture.
- Experience working with technical teams for interface design, development and testing.
- Ability to multi‑task and work independently.
- Strong client‑facing, communication and client management skills.
- Good understanding of application implementation methodologies.
- Functional skills in designing and configuring Oracle Payroll solutions, including payroll elements, fast formulas, pension schemes and absence schemes.
- Sound understanding of related modules: Absence, Time & Labor, Compensation.
- Knowledge of UK payroll legislative requirements: PAYE and NI, Pensions Automatic Enrolment, Salary Sacrifice, statutory absence payments and RTI.
- Proven full‑lifecycle implementation experience delivering Oracle based HCM solutions to medium and large enterprise clients.
